Output 3405be354e3eda05de9782bf7f43d6eb3ddf4e61f00b8ca0e1ab2cd5c00eeea1:0

value
3466805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d633be96d5c9c0840afa26046d13c7690d0b0c7f OP_EQUAL
address
3MDcWsA7Df2Vn5DTFd1E5jxqMr3mscgJ8Y
transaction
3405be354e3eda05de9782bf7f43d6eb3ddf4e61f00b8ca0e1ab2cd5c00eeea1
spent
true